  3. We can’t rewrite history. Jacko was the ace in the hole for us (until he needed to go home to Mummy to get some biddy). Grundy was a good get, but isnt a second ruck. Great rucks are rare, take ages to develop and are not often available for trade. Who would want to come to the Demons with Max being the main man? Maybe the dees will be attractive as max gets older (more opportunities ), but getting a true 2nd ruck that is ready to go is not easy. The recent recruiting of ‘forwards that can pinch hit” in the ruck are not ruckman, so lets not murder them because they dont fit the role. I can see in a couple of years bth Turner and Petty playing back, Luker, JvR and maybe Jeffo forward, and White or Verrell in the ruck. But that is 1 or 2 years away at least.

  7. This. The old method had us being almost impossible to get the ball past the last 80 m. teams could burn through +20 inside 50s for no benefit. Now al the back 6 press way up - meaning over the back goals are simple if you run hard the other way against the dees. May and Lever do not defend well this way - they are so much better when the ball is coming at them. If everyone presses up and we lose the contest (which we did all day) then a few slick overlap passes, and an easy deep inside 50 entry and goal awaits. This method only works if we dominate contest and dont turn it over in easy spots.
